Cheese fondue is a classic Alpine dish of melted Swiss cheese shared communally. It suits the mountain setting and is a staple in Bernese Oberland inns.
Raclette features melted cheese scraped over potatoes, pickles, and onions. It is a beloved Swiss mountain meal often enjoyed after hiking or skiing.
Älplermagronen is a hearty Alpine pasta with potatoes, cheese, cream, and onions, often served with apple sauce. It is traditional farm and chalet comfort food.

Kandersteg is costly versus many Alpine towns. Hotels, dining, and mountain transport are pricey, though supermarkets and simple cafes can help control daily spend.
Service is usually included. Rounding up or leaving about CHF 1-5 is appreciated in restaurants and cafes. For taxis, round up the fare rather than adding a large tip.

The ticket office is open Mon - Sun: 05:50 - 22:20. Information desks are located next to the ticket office on the ground floor in the shopping gallery.
Luggage storage is provided by KiPoint and located on the ground floor, on the side of Piazza Luigi di Savoia. It is open every day from 06:00 to 23:00.

Accessibility facilities are available at Milano Centrale: Station is wheelchair accessible, has elevators and the Sala Blu, Trenitalia's office of assistance for disabled travelers, is next to Platform 4.
